关于git:如何从GitHub将现有项目导入Android Studio

How to import an existing project from GitHub into Android Studio

我刚刚从Github导入EdgeEffectOverride项目到Android Studio。 这是屏幕截图
enter image description here

运行项目时,出现错误:Error running build: Module 'EdgeEffectOverride-master' is not backed by gradle


您可以直接将github项目导入Android Studio。
文件->新建->版本控制中的项目-> GitHub。然后输入您的github用户名和密码,选择存储库并点击克隆。

github存储库将在android studio中作为一个新项目创建。


将github项目解压缩到一个文件夹中。打开Android Studio。转到文件->新建->导入项目。然后选择要导入的特定项目,然后单击"下一步"->"完成"。它会自动构建Gradle,并可供您使用。

附言:在某些版本的Android Studio中,会发生某些错误-
错误:程序包android.support.v4.app不存在。
要修复它,请转到Gradle Scripts-> build.gradle(Module:app)并添加依赖项:

1
2
3
4
dependencies {      
    compile fileTree(dir: 'libs', include: ['*.jar'])  
    compile 'com.android.support:appcompat-v7:21.0.3'  
}

享受在Android Studio中工作的乐趣


在Github中,单击要导入的项目的"克隆或下载"按钮->下载ZIP文件并解压缩。在Android Studio中,转到文件->新建项目->导入项目,然后选择新解压缩的文件夹->按它将自动构建Gradle。

祝您项目顺利


脚步:

  • 从网站下载Zip或从Github Desktop克隆。
    不要在android studio中使用VCS。
  • (可选)将提取的文件夹复制到您的AndroidStudioProjects文件夹中,该文件夹必须包含隐藏的.git文件夹。
  • 打开Android Studio->文件->打开->选择android目录。
  • 如果是Eclipse专案,请将其转换为gradle(提供者:
    Android Studio)。否则,就完成了。